Abya Corporation, South America’s leading gaming company, is expanding its influence beyond gaming by powering artificial intelligence adoption across the region. Its strategic partnership with NVIDIA allows the company to deploy Blackwell servers that strengthen AI accessibility while simultaneously enhancing the gaming experience for its users.

Waldemar Fernandez and his team have built a proprietary bare-metal platform capable of supporting 30 concurrent users per server. Originally designed to deliver high-performance gaming experiences, this infrastructure now also supports generative AI applications efficiently, giving Abya a distinct advantage in the Latin American market.

The company’s influence extends beyond infrastructure. Uruguay, for example, collaborated with Abya to establish the AI Nations Agreement, recognizing that local AI capacity strengthens technological sovereignty. Through this work, users and enterprises in Latin America gain faster, more reliable access to advanced computing resources without dependence on external providers.
